The main differences between brown rice and plantain raw
- Brown rice is richer in vitamin B3, vitamin B1, phosphorus, selenium, and zinc, yet plantain raw is richer in vitamin A, vitamin C, vitamin B6, and potassium.
- Daily need coverage for vitamin A for plantain raw is 23% higher.
- Brown rice contains 5 times more zinc than plantain raw. Brown rice contains 0.71mg of zinc, while plantain raw contains 0.14mg.
- Plantain raw has a lower glycemic index than brown rice.
Food types used in this article are Rice, brown, long-grain, cooked and Plantains, raw.
